Trading on Time

The key to understanding stock options is time. When you are offered a stock option, it is with the understanding that you cannot exercise that option to buy for a specified period of time. However, once that time has elapsed and you have decided to buy, you are guaranteed a specific and generally low buying price.

For instance, let's say that you are offered the option to buy one hundred shares of ACME stock for $1 a share. If you exercise this option to buy when the stock is at $6 per share, you can immediately sell it for the higher price. This means you make $5 per share, for a total of $500, from this trade.
